UPD. Ukrzaliznytsia has resumed online sales after a cyberattack. How the services work now
The UZ website and application were restored to non-stop operation in 89 hours after an unprecedented attack on the railway’s key operating systems.

«At the first stage, only basic functionality will work: sale and refund of tickets to all destinations with a depth of 20 days. Despite the enemy’s constant attacks on the infrastructure — offline and online — we continue to move forward and become even stronger,» the company said in a statement.
Also, UZ reported that no sensitive information was leaked.
«Railway workers, specialists from the Cyber Department of the Security Service of Ukraine, CERT-UA at the State Service for Special Communications, and other partners are working to restore all other services, primarily client services. Our stations and ticket offices continue to operate in an enhanced mode throughout the country as a safety precaution, and trains — like all the days before — run according to the schedule. Thank you for your patience and support! —— Temporary technical disruptions in work are possible due to peak service overloads,» Ukrzaliznytsia reported.
So far, the UZ application is working slower than usual, however, you can already buy tickets — dev.ua tested the function. However, the company is recording temporary technical outages in the UZ online applications due to peak service overloads after the restoration of work.
UZ also added answers to the most frequently asked questions right in the app.
UPD 09:00. UZ reported that the system is currently operating with increased load, as thousands of users are simultaneously making requests.
«Be sure to pay attention to this information if you are going to the station! Ticket sales for more distant dates at ticket offices are currently unavailable (this rule does not apply to military personnel and passengers with limited mobility). Other functions of the application are still being restored — this will take some time,» UZ noted.

As a reminder, on Sunday morning, March 23, Ukrzaliznytsia reported a failure in the company’s IT system. The company did not immediately indicate the reasons for the failure. In the morning, the chairman of the board of UZ admitted that an unprecedented cyberattack was carried out on the servers and IT resources of Ukrzaliznytsia — targeted, complex and multi-level. Online services are still not working.
Cyber experts also gave their first assessments of a large-scale hacker attack on the servers and IT infrastructure of Ukrzaliznytsia.
According to the company, a backup infrastructure has now been deployed in a secure environment, with all components prepared for immediate restart from backup copies of critical systems.
Ukrzaliznytsia also reminded about how the mechanism for organizing cargo transportation and providing services works. It is noted that after the restoration of cargo services, document processing will again be carried out electronically.
Chairman of the Board of UZ Oleksandr Pertsovsky said that the company is implementing compensation packages for passengers.
